What are the grooming standards for Muslims?

Table Of Contant

Introduction

Grooming holds a significant place in Islamic tradition, reflecting not only personal hygiene but also an adherence to the values and teachings of the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him). In Islam, cleanliness is more than just a physical state; it is a spiritual practice that influences one’s faith and daily life. This article explores the grooming standards for Muslims, grounded in the Sunnah (traditions of the Prophet) and the Quran, and how adopting these practices can enhance both personal well-being and religious devotion.

The Importance of Grooming in Islam

Islam places a high value on cleanliness and personal grooming. The Quran emphasises purity, stating, “Indeed, Allah loves those who are constantly repentant and those who purify themselves” (Quran 2:222). The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) also highlighted the significance of grooming, as reflected in his sayings and practices.

Key Grooming Practices in Islam

Regular Ablution (‘Wudu)

Wudu, the ritual washing performed before prayers, is fundamental to maintaining spiritual cleanliness. This practice involves washing the hands, mouth, nose, face, arms, and feet. Regular ablution not only prepares Muslims for prayer but also serves as a daily ritual of purification and mindfulness.

Trimming the Beard

The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) is reported to have kept a well-groomed beard. While there is some variation in interpretations, many Muslims follow the Sunnah by maintaining a beard and trimming it regularly. This practice is seen as an expression of adherence to Islamic tradition and personal discipline.

Cutting the Nails

Maintaining short and clean nails is an important aspect of grooming in Islam. The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) is reported to have said, “Trim your nails regularly” (Sahih Muslim). This practice not only helps in personal hygiene but also aligns with the Sunnah.

Removing Underarm and Pubic Hair

The removal of underarm and pubic hair is considered a part of the fitrah, the natural disposition that Islam encourages its followers to maintain. This practice is aimed at promoting cleanliness and preventing unpleasant odours.

Applying Perfume

The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) emphasised the importance of using perfume, stating, “Whoever is offered a scent, let him not refuse it” (Sahih Muslim). Applying a pleasant fragrance is not only a practice of cleanliness but also an expression of personal grooming and respect towards others.

Keeping Clothes Clean

Maintaining clean and modest clothing is essential in Islam. The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) encouraged wearing clean clothes, stating, “Allah is beautiful and loves beauty” (Sahih Muslim). Cleanliness in attire reflects one’s respect for oneself and others.
